Rifad Marasabessy is a 26-year-old football player who plays as a right back for Arema, born on 7 juillet 1999. Follow Rifad Marasabessy on FotMob for live match updates, detailed statistics, career history, transfer news, FotMob ratings, and comprehensive performance analytics.

In the 2025/2026 Super League season, Rifad Marasabessy has recorded 0 goals, 0 assists, 431 minutes, 3 yellow cards.

Rifad Marasabessy scores highly on Minutes compared to right backs in the Super League.

Rifad Marasabessy's career has also included time at Borneo FC Samarinda, Persikabo 1973, and Madura United.

On the international stage, Rifad Marasabessy has represented Indonesia and Indonesia Under 19.

Throughout their career, Rifad Marasabessy has won 1 title: Suramadu Super Cup (2018) with Madura United.
